Abstract

Pemanfaatan teknologi dalam bidang pariwisata mendorong digitalisasi sistem pemesanan tiket, salah satunya pada destinasi Gunung Kerinci. Sistem Informasi E-Ticket Pendakian Gunung Kerinci berbasis website dikembangkan untuk mengatasi masalah sistem manual seperti antrean panjang dan kurangnya transparansi data. Penelitian ini bertujuan untuk mengevaluasi dan mengetahui tingkat usability sistem tersebut menggunakan dua metode: Cognitive Walkthrough (CW) dan Heuristic Evaluation (HE). Hasil evaluasi menggunakan CW menunjukkan masalah utama pada tugas dengan kepentingan tinggi, terutama terkait pemahaman elemen antarmuka (user) dan tampilan teks/ikon (text and icon).Permasalahan ringan namun sering terjadi pada tombol lebih detail pada eksplorasi halaman beranda, fitur lampirkan identitas yang memiliki ukuran file yang kecil, tautan verifikasi email yang tidak bisa diklik, nomor telepon darurat, dan lupa email pada saat pengguna ingin memasukkan kembali tautan email yang sudah didaftarkan. Sedangkan, hasil evaluasi menggunakan HE menunjukkan bahwa sistem masih memiliki beberapa permasalahan usability, khususnya pada aspek efisiensi penggunaan, umpan balik sistem, dan kendali pengguna. Permasalahan di klasifikasikan menjadi cosmetic errors yang memiliki 0 permasalahan yang ditemukan, minor errors yang memiliki 5 permasalahan yang ditemukan pada match between system and the real world, consistency and standards, recognition rather than recall, flexibility and efficiency of use, dan help and documentation. Dan major errors memiliki 3 permasalahan yang ditemukan pada visibility of system status, user control and freedom, dan error prevention, dengan dominasi pada kategori minor. Meski demikian, major errors juga memiliki masalah yang ditemukan seperti tidak tersedianya tombol “undo” dan hilangnya inputan saat terjadi kesalahan. Evaluator telah memberikan saran perbaikan yang mencakup peningkatan wording notifikasi, navigasi yang lebih fleksibel, dan penambahan informasi penting untuk mendukung pengalaman pengguna. Hasil penelitian dengan menggunakan metode CW dan HE menunjukkan bahwa meskipun sistem telah berfungsi secara umum, masih diperlukannya perbaikan pada antarmuka untuk meningkatkan pengalaman pengguna. The use of technology in tourism encourages the digitalization of ticket booking systems, one of which is at the Mount Kerinci destination. The Mount Kerinci Climbing E-Ticket Information System based on a website was developed to overcome manual system problems such as long queues and lack of data transparency. This study aims to evaluate and determine the level of usability of the system using two methods: Cognitive Walkthrough (CW) and Heuristic Evaluation (HE). The results of the evaluation using CW showed the main problems in tasks with high importance, especially related to understanding interface elements (user) and text/icon displays (text and icon). Minor problems but often occur on the more detailed button on the homepage exploration, the attach identity feature that has a small file size, an email verification link that cannot be clicked, emergency telephone numbers, and forgetting emails when users want to re-enter the registered email link. Meanwhile, the results of the evaluation using HE showed that the system still has several usability problems, especially in terms of efficiency of use, system feedback, and user control. Problems are classified into cosmetic errors which have 0 problems found, minor errors which have 5 problems found in the match between system and the real world, consistency and standards, recognition rather than recall, flexibility and efficiency of use, and help and documentation. And major errors have 3 problems found in visibility of system status, user control and freedom, and error prevention, with dominance in the minor category. However, major errors also have problems found such as the unavailability of the "undo" button and loss of input when an error occurs. The evaluator has provided suggestions for improvement including improving notification wording, more flexible navigation, and adding important information to support the user experience. The results of the study using the CW and HE methods show that although the system has functioned in general, improvements are still needed to the interface to improve the user experience.
